Yapay zeka için Python ve C++ şart mı?

581710

Centipat
Katılım
7 Eylül 2022
Mesajlar
722
Makaleler
2
Çözümler
6
Arkadaşlar soru başlıktaki gibi. Python şart olduğunu biliyorum ancak C++ bir de arkadaşlar C++ gerekmiyor ise öğrenirsek hiçbir işimize yaramaz mı? (arkadaşlar yaşım küçük olabilir C++ syntax biliyorum yapay zekalara ilgim var Python'da öğrenebilir miyim diye soruyorum kısaca fazla yüklenmeyin ne olur)
 
Son düzenleme:
C++ şart değil. C ve C++ derlendiğinden dolayı daha hızlı olduğu için Python'da kullanılan yapay zeka modülleri bu dillerle yazılıyor. Eğer her şeyi yeniden icat etmek istemiyorsan Python ve kütüphaneleri hayli hayli yetecektir. Ayrıca bazı terimleri de bilmek lazım tabi.
 
Python kullanılan genel bir dil. R ve henüz piyasada çok yeni olan Julia'da var. C++ ise Python kısmında arkaplanda gerçekleşen şeyler için gerekli sayılır yazmayı bilmeseniz bile okuyabiliyor olmanız işinize yarar.
 
C++ şart değil. C ve C++ derlendiğinden dolayı daha hızlı olduğu için Python'da kullanılan yapay zeka modülleri bu dillerle yazılıyor. Eğer her şeyi yeniden icat etmek istemiyorsan Python ve kütüphaneleri hayli hayli yetecektir. Ayrıca bazı terimleri de bilmek lazım tabii.

Hocam peki yapay zeka modülü ne demek bu arada yani şart değil ama öğrenirsem işime yarayabilir öyle mi?
 
Hocam peki yapay zeka modülü ne demek bu arada yani şart değil ama öğrenirsem işime yarayabilir öyle mi?
C++ ve Python çok farklı sular. C++, Python'a göre yazılması zor ve daha düşük seviyeli bir dil. O yüzden C++ yapay zeka için pek tercih edildiğini duymadım. Ancak dediğim gibi gerekli kütüphaneler sırf hızlı olabilmesi için C++ ile yazılıyor.
 
C++ ve Python çok farklı sular. C++, Python'a göre yazılması zor ve daha düşük seviyeli bir dil. O yüzden C++ yapay zeka için pek tercih edildiğini duymadım. Ancak dediğim gibi gerekli kütüphaneler sırf hızlı olabilmesi için C++ ile yazılıyor.

Anladım hocam sağ olun.
 
C++ ve Python çok farklı sular. C++, Python'a göre yazılması zor ve daha düşük seviyeli bir dil. O yüzden C++ yapay zeka için pek tercih edildiğini duymadım. Ancak dediğim gibi gerekli kütüphaneler sırf hızlı olabilmesi için C++ ile yazılıyor.
Hatta hız konusunda şöyle örnek vereyim. Şu anda yanımda olmasa da zamanında hızlarını karşılaştırmak için bir raw Python ile bir de opencv ile match templating algoritması kurmuştum. Sırf Python ile yazdığım algoritma 30sn içerisinde sonuç verirken OpenCV 1-2sn içerisinde sonuç veriyordu. Uzun lafın kısası kullanılan kütüphaneler önemli. Python ile de gayet iyi yapay zeka örnekleri yapılıyor (Chat GPT mesela). Hatta yapay zeka konusunda en çok kullanılan dilin Python olmasının da bir sebebi var zaten .
 
Yapay zeka uygulamaları tek bir dil, kütüphane, framework vb. şeylere bağlı değil. Python ile de yapay zeka uygulamaları oluşturulabilir, C++ ile de hatta JavaScript ile de. Önemli olan daha hızlı ve daha az kaynak tüketen çözümü kullanmak. Şu anda en çok kullanılan dil Python. Dolayısıyla Python kütüphaneleri ile ilgili dökümanları daha kolay bulabilirsin.
 

Technopat Haberler

Yeni konular

Geri
Yukarı